Output efc8751c31a1be750af1e7b4a8f53bfd879dadaf0f8a75f6fa81902714844e04:23

value
483220
script pubkey
OP_HASH160 OP_PUSHBYTES_20 fcc04b8ed34cf96b8b3a3a734fc1bd52dfd67bd0 OP_EQUAL
address
3QjSZnYqGdsubbAJU1ZqESowj5uHVhK9u1
transaction
efc8751c31a1be750af1e7b4a8f53bfd879dadaf0f8a75f6fa81902714844e04
spent
true